Medical Humanities is an interdisciplinary field that combines medical science with humanities disciplines such as philosophy, literature, history, and ethics. It emerged in the late 20th century as a response to the growing recognition of the human dimensions of medicine and healthcare. Medical Humanities aims to enhance the quality of healthcare by fostering a deeper understanding of the human experience, promoting patient-centered care, and addressing ethical and social issues in medicine.
